Message from the President, September 2024

September 2, 2024/in Newsletter, September 2024
Manisha P, Patel, Esq. President of the Greensboro Bar Association

Manisha P, Patel, Esq.
President of the Greensboro Bar Association

Dear Members of the Greensboro Bar Association,

It is with profound gratitude and a deep sense of responsibility that I step into the role of President of the Greensboro Bar Association for the 2024-2025 bar year. I am honored by the trust you have placed in me, and I am excited to lead our association in a year that I believe will be transformative for us all.

On May 23, 2024, I had the honor to welcome new lawyers to the Greensboro Bar Association during the Swearing-In Ceremony hosted by our Young Lawyers Section.  During that ceremony, I told our newly licensed attorneys that the oath of office as an attorney of law in North Carolina is a profound commitment to uphold the principles of justice, integrity, and service and this was their opportunity to make a meaningful impact on our community and beyond.  

This year, I have chosen the theme Service to the Community to guide our efforts. Our profession is rooted in these principles, and it is these values that must drive us as we navigate the challenges and opportunities ahead. In a time when many in our community are facing unprecedented difficulties—be it due to economic hardship, social injustice, or the lingering effects of the pandemic—our role as advocates has never been more crucial.

Pro bono work is not only an ethical obligation; it is a powerful tool for change. By offering our time and expertise to those who cannot afford legal representation, we can help bridge the justice gap and ensure that the rights and dignity of all individuals are upheld. This year, I am calling on each of you to recommit to this vital aspect of our profession. Whether you choose to take on a case, volunteer at a legal clinic or a legal services organization like Legal Aid of NC, or provide mentorship to those entering our field, your contributions will make a significant impact. In addition to our pro bono efforts, we will also focus on broader community service initiatives. The Greensboro Bar Association has long been a cornerstone of our local community, and I believe it is essential that we continue to strengthen these ties. Through raising funds for the Greensboro Bar Association Foundation (GBAF) and the creation of the GBAF Fellows program, we will be able to support local nonprofits, engage with youth and educational institutions, and promote diversity and inclusion within our profession.

I firmly believe that when we come together with a shared purpose, we can achieve extraordinary things. Let this be a year where we not only fulfill our professional duties but also embrace our role as community leaders and advocates for justice. I look forward to working alongside each of you to make a lasting difference in the lives of those we serve.

Thank you for your commitment, passion, and dedication to our association and the community we call home.

Most sincerely,

Manisha P. Patel, Esq.
President, Greensboro Bar Association and the 24th Judicial District
